hi all, Is there a way to give the analog data in a text file as an input signal in Pspice. I am using a analog circuit and want to feed a data file as an input to my filter.
I am using Pspice A/D demo and dont have a stimulus editor. Even if i generate a stm file, i am not sure how to feed it to the input.
Any reference will be helpful too.

You could use our WaveFormer Pro tool to import the analog data from the text file and export the data as a Spice CIR file containing piecewise-linear voltage sources (PWL statements) that could be included into the rest of your SPICE netlist to stimlate your circuit.
